paint-brush
Como iniciar um aplicativo: guia passo a passo da Apple App Storepor@product
2,240 leituras
2,240 leituras

Como iniciar um aplicativo: guia passo a passo da Apple App Store

Muito longo; Para ler

Procurando um guia para iniciantes para lançar seu primeiro aplicativo móvel? Já passamos por isso e podemos ajudar compartilhando as lições que aprendemos com o desenvolvimento do aplicativo móvel HackerNoon.
featured image - Como iniciar um aplicativo: guia passo a passo da Apple App Store
HackerNoon Product Updates HackerNoon profile picture
0-item

Se você está procurando um guia para iniciantes sobre como lançar seu primeiro aplicativo móvel, você veio ao lugar certo.

O HackerNoon Mobile App também foi nosso primeiro salto no mundo do desenvolvimento de aplicativos e reconhecemos que, no início, estávamos tão perdidos quanto você provavelmente está agora. Deixe-nos ajudá-lo a lançar seu aplicativo compartilhando nossas próprias lições conquistadas com muito esforço.

Lembre-se de consultar a documentação oficial da Apple e do Google para obter instruções e diretrizes passo a passo detalhadas para garantir um processo de envio de aplicativos bem-sucedido.

Tabela de links

Guia passo a passo da App Store da Apple

  1. Inscreva-se no Programa de Desenvolvedores Apple:

    • [] Registre-se para obter uma conta de desenvolvedor Apple em developer.apple.com .
    • [ ] Escolha o tipo de associação apropriado (Individual ou Organização) e pague a taxa anual - 99 USD


    Aqui está uma demonstração:



  1. Prepare seu aplicativo para envio:
  • [ ]

    Certifique-se de que seu aplicativo esteja em conformidade com as Diretrizes de revisão da App Store da Apple , incluindo requisitos de conteúdo, design e funcionalidade.

  • [ ]

    Teste seu aplicativo em vários dispositivos Apple para garantir compatibilidade e desempenho. Lide com recursos específicos do dispositivo, como tamanhos de tela, resoluções e orientações.

  • [ ]

    Incorpore suporte para as versões e tecnologias iOS mais recentes da Apple.


Se seu aplicativo incluir recursos baseados em conta, forneça uma conta de demonstração ativa ou um modo de demonstração completo, além de qualquer outro hardware ou recursos que possam ser necessários para revisar seu aplicativo (por exemplo, credenciais de login ou um código QR de amostra)


  1. Crie ativos da App Store:
  • [] Projete um ícone de aplicativo seguindo as Diretrizes de Interface Humana da Apple (formato PNG, vários tamanhos).
  • [] Capture capturas de tela de alta qualidade que mostram os recursos e a interface do usuário do seu aplicativo.
  • [] Prepare um vídeo de visualização do aplicativo visualmente atraente (opcional, mas recomendado).
  • [] Escreva uma descrição de aplicativo atraente e concisa com palavras-chave relevantes.
  • [] Desenvolva descrições e palavras-chave localizadas para diferentes regiões da App Store.


  1. Assinatura de código: crie um perfil de provisionamento de distribuição iOS e um certificado de distribuição
  • [] Adicione sua conta do programa para desenvolvedores ao Xcode. No menu superior, selecione Xcode e escolha Preferências.
  • [] Clique em Contas. No canto inferior esquerdo da janela, pressione o sinal + e depois Adicionar ID Apple...
  • [] Insira seu ID Apple e senha do Apple Developer Program e clique em Entrar.
  • [] Em seguida, habilite a assinatura automática. No Editor de Projeto, escolha um destino e selecione Geral. Role para baixo até a seção “Assinatura” e clique no ícone de triângulo para expandir as configurações. Clique na caixa para gerenciar assinatura automaticamente. Selecione sua equipe.


  1. Arquive e carregue o aplicativo usando Xcode
  • [] Antes de enviar o aplicativo para revisão por meio do App Store Connect, precisamos fazer upload da versão por meio do Xcode. No Xcode, selecione Dispositivo iOS genérico como destino de implantação.
  • [] Escolha Produto no menu superior e clique em Arquivo.
  • [] O Xcode Organizer será iniciado, exibindo todos os arquivos que você criou no passado. Certifique-se de que a versão atual esteja selecionada e clique em Upload to App Store no painel direito.
  • [] Selecione suas credenciais e clique em Escolher .
  • [] Na próxima janela, clique em Upload no canto inferior direito. Uma mensagem de sucesso aparecerá quando o upload for concluído. Clique em Concluído .


  1. Crie um registro do App Store Connect para o aplicativo - configure os metadados do aplicativo e mais detalhes em seu registro do App Store Connect
  • [] No painel do App Store Connect, selecione Meus aplicativos.
  • [] Clique no sinal + no canto superior esquerdo e depois em Novo aplicativo .
  • [] Para criar um novo registro do App Store Connect, você precisará destes detalhes: plataforma, nome do aplicativo, idioma padrão, ID do pacote e SKU. Você não pode alterar esses detalhes posteriormente, portanto, certifique-se do que inseriu.

      • ➡️

        Use palavras-chave no nome do seu aplicativo para otimizar a descoberta.


      • ➡️

        O ID do pacote deve ser uma correspondência exata do identificador do pacote no arquivo Info.plist do seu projeto Xcode (na seção Geral -> Identidade do destino).


      • ➡️

        O SKU não fica visível para os usuários e cabe a você defini-lo. Pode ser um identificador que você usa na sua empresa ou qualquer outra coisa que seja significativa para você. Os caracteres aceitáveis incluem letras, números, hífens, pontos e sublinhados e devem começar com uma letra ou número.

  • [] Na guia "App Store" no App Store Connect, na página "Informações do aplicativo", adicione idiomas, categorias e o URL da política de privacidade do aplicativo.
  • [] Defina o aplicativo como gratuito ou selecione seu nível de preço na página " Preços e disponibilidade "
  • [] Na guia "Recursos", podemos adicionar configurações a qualquer tecnologia da App Store em seu aplicativo, como Game Center e compras no aplicativo
  • [ ] Nesta fase, o aplicativo será marcado com um ponto amarelo e o status “Preparar para envio” no painel esquerdo em “App Store”. Selecione a compilação que você deseja configurar. É aqui que adicionaremos as informações da página do produto na App Store.
  • [ ] Faça upload das capturas de tela do aplicativo (em formato JPEG ou PNG e sem barras de status). Podemos fazer upload de um conjunto de capturas de tela para um dispositivo e usá-las para todos os outros tamanhos.
  • [] Clique em Salvar no canto superior direito da janela após o upload das capturas de tela.
  • [] Role para baixo e insira a descrição do aplicativo, palavras-chave, URL de suporte e URL de marketing.

      • ➡️

        A descrição e as palavras-chave do aplicativo são essenciais. Certifique-se de otimizá -los para descoberta.


      • ➡️

        O URL de suporte pode ser tão simples quanto uma página inicial com um formulário de contato.


      • ➡️

        A URL de marketing pode ser o site do seu aplicativo e é opcional.

  • [] Na seção "Informações gerais do aplicativo" abaixo, carregue o ícone do aplicativo e insira o número da versão, direitos autorais e informações de contato.

      • ➡️

        O ícone do aplicativo deve ter 1024px x 1024px.


      • ➡️

        O número da versão deve corresponder exatamente ao do Xcode.


      • ➡️

        As informações de direitos autorais normalmente são assim: "Copyright (c) 2017, Instabug, Inc.".


      • ➡️

        As informações de contato aqui são as que serão exibidas aos usuários.

  • [ ] Clique em Editar ao lado de "Classificação" e selecione as opções aplicáveis ao nosso aplicativo - o aplicativo pode ser rejeitado durante a revisão se não corresponder à sua classificação.
  • [] Na seção "Informações de revisão do aplicativo", insira suas informações de contato (Marcos?), quaisquer notas que você tenha para o revisor e defina a data de lançamento da versão.

      • ➡️

        As informações de contato aqui são para o revisor caso ele precise entrar em contato diretamente com você.


      • ➡️

        As notas para o revisor podem incluir informações sobre hardware específico que ele pode precisar usar ou informações de conta de usuário que ele pode precisar para acessar.


      • ➡️

        Para os primeiros lançamentos, normalmente você deve deixar a data de lançamento da versão como automática.


  • [] No canto superior direito, clique em Salvar .

  1. Conexão da App Store
  • [] Faça login no App Store Connect ( appstoreconnect.apple.com ) usando sua conta de desenvolvedor.
  • [] Clique em "Selecione uma versão antes de enviar seu aplicativo".
  • [] Escolha a compilação que você carregou por meio do Xcode. Clique em Concluído no canto inferior direito, em Salvar no canto superior direito e em Enviar para revisão.
  • [ ] Por fim, responda às perguntas sobre conformidade de exportação, direitos de conteúdo e identificador de publicidade e clique em Enviar .


  1. Revisão e lançamento do aplicativo:
  • [] Monitore o progresso da revisão e resolva quaisquer problemas ou solicitações da equipe de revisão da Apple imediatamente - selecione Atividade no menu horizontal superior e, em seguida , Versões da App Store no painel esquerdo.
  • [] Depois de aprovado, defina a data de lançamento do aplicativo ou libere-o imediatamente.


Aqui está um guia de @CodeWithChris que nos ajudou a entender melhor todo o processo:

Diretrizes de revisão da App Store – pontos principais a evitar

  • Conteúdo impróprio: evite incluir conteúdo explícito, ofensivo ou ilegal em seu aplicativo.
  • Informações enganosas: certifique-se de que a descrição, as capturas de tela e os metadados do seu aplicativo representem com precisão sua funcionalidade.
  • Privacidade do usuário: obtenha o consentimento do usuário para a coleta de dados e trate os dados do usuário de forma segura e responsável.
  • Falhas e bugs: teste exaustivamente seu aplicativo para identificar e corrigir quaisquer falhas, bugs ou problemas de desempenho.
  • Interface do usuário: siga as Diretrizes de Interface Humana da Apple, forneça um design visualmente atraente e mantenha uma experiência de usuário consistente.
  • Funcionalidade do aplicativo: certifique-se de que seu aplicativo funcione conforme esperado e não inclua recursos ocultos ou não documentados.


Diretrizes de revisão da App Store – Elementos obrigatórios

  • Certifique-se de que todas as informações e metadados do aplicativo estejam completos e precisos
  • Atualize suas informações de contato caso o App Review precise entrar em contato com você
  • Forneça ao App Review acesso total ao seu aplicativo.
  • Habilite serviços de back-end para que estejam ativos e acessíveis durante a revisão
  • Inclua explicações detalhadas sobre recursos não óbvios e compras no aplicativo nas notas de revisão do aplicativo, incluindo documentação de suporte quando apropriado
  • Funcionalidade: seu aplicativo deve funcionar corretamente e fornecer um propósito e valor claros aos usuários.
  • Conformidade Legal: Cumpra as leis aplicáveis, incluindo direitos de propriedade intelectual, privacidade e regulamentos de proteção de dados.
  • Experiência mínima do usuário: seu aplicativo deve fornecer algum nível de funcionalidade mesmo sem compras ou assinaturas adicionais no aplicativo.
  • Compras no aplicativo: comunique claramente quaisquer compras ou assinaturas no aplicativo aos usuários e siga as diretrizes da Apple em relação à sua implementação.
  • Metadados da App Store: forneça informações precisas e relevantes nos metadados do seu aplicativo, incluindo nome, descrição, capturas de tela e palavras-chave do aplicativo.


Outras Diretrizes

Anotações importantes

  1. Demora cerca de um a três dias para receber a aprovação e pode levar até 24 horas para que o aplicativo apareça na App Store após a aprovação.
  2. Observe que, a partir de abril de 2023, todos os aplicativos iOS e iPadOS enviados à App Store devem ser desenvolvidos com Xcode 14.1 e iOS 16.1 SDK.
  3. Os aplicativos do iPhone serão publicados automaticamente na Mac App Store em Macs Apple Silicon, a menos que você atualize sua disponibilidade no App Store Connect.
  4. A Apple tem grandes taxas de rejeição para aplicativos que apresentam qualquer tipo de bug, aplicativos lentos, descrições de aplicativos não detalhadas, aplicativos inacabados, etc.
  5. Se você coletar informações do usuário, precisará fornecer a eles uma política de privacidade clara.
  6. Você não pode usar imagens da Apple.
  7. Certifique-se de que o aplicativo funcione adequadamente em cada local e tenha uma tradução correta – embora a Apple adore aplicativos globais!


Lembre-se de consultar a documentação oficial da Apple para obter instruções e diretrizes passo a passo detalhadas para garantir um processo de envio de aplicativo bem-sucedido.